Output 1591a8bdfbb9fc0760e2008de7dc7db67e13bf7ded0640918f3ec5d7752b7cad:6

value
17486573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88aa95ea3176f93a4a6d1000f22569953302bd55 OP_EQUAL
address
3E9eB8Pr2oFDNRZ3LUXjGxdnRcBDkQtH7k
transaction
1591a8bdfbb9fc0760e2008de7dc7db67e13bf7ded0640918f3ec5d7752b7cad
spent
true